Seeing a popular trend in the market of people not wanting to part with their age old furniture pieces, the collective(Sahej, Vrinda, Navya, Vrinda) conceptualized deconstruction and reconstruction of such furniture and transformed them into brand new products and accessories. Old Drawers were given a new life as a Pouf, Elements of chairs and lights, Tables as shelves and many other such explorations. This product range which started as a summer project built the roots of our interdisciplinary practice going by the name of Studio Wood. With Backgrounds in Architecture, Product design, Interior design and Graphic design The objective was to rediscover the potential of used furniture pieces and deconstruct their existing form, whilst giving the product a brand new outlook.
